ARTICLE 1 THE CONTRACT DOCUMENTS
The Contract Documents consist of this Agreement, Conditions of the Contract (General, Supplementary and other
Conditions), Drawings, Specifications, Addenda issued prior to execution of this Agreement, other documents listed
in this Agreement and Modifications issued after execution of this Agreement, all of which form the Contract, and are
as fully a part of the Contract as if attached to this Agreement or repeated herein. The Contract represents the entire
and integrated agreement between the parties hereto and supersedes prior negotiations, representations or agreements,
either written or oral. An enumeration of the Contract Documents, other than Modifications, appears in Article 9.
ARTICLE 2 THE WORK OF THIS CONTRACT
The Contractor shall fully execute the Work described in the Contract Documents, except as specifically indicated in
the Contract Documents to be the responsibility of others.
Bid Package #06: Structural & Misc. Steel — Provide all labor, materials, tools and equipment necessary to complete
the Structural & Miscellaneous Steel in accordance with Project Plans, Specifications, Addendum No. 1, Addendum
No. 2, and the Bid Form for BP #06.
Note: All required forms, information and insurances must be completed and submitted to Beniton Construction
before commencement of any work including but not limited to the Request for Contract Information, MSDS, safety
program, a list of suppliers and subcontractors, and any additional forms as requested in the specifications. Provide
submittals electronically if available, or one(]) clean copy (able to scan); some exceptions may apply. Samples and
color charts must be provided separately. Contractor shall provide (2) full size copies of approved shop drawings to
Beniton. Contractor is responsible to pay all applicable taxes, which are included in the contract price. Contractor is
required to provide three (3) hard copies and one (1) electronic copy of closeout information (O&M Manuals,
Warranties, etc.) and one (1) complete set of Record Drawings, as requested prior to substantial completion.

ARTICLE 5 PAYMENTS
§ 5.1 Progress Payments
§ 5.1.1 Based upon Applications for Payment submitted to the Construction Manager by the Contractor, and upon
certification of the Project Application and Project Certificate for Payment or Application for Payment and Certificate
for Payment by the Construction Manager and Architect and issuance by the Architect, the Owner shall make progress
payments on account of the Contract Sum to the Contractor as provided below and elsewhere in the Contract
Documents.
§ 5.1.2 The period covered by each Application for Payment shall be one calendar month ending on the last day of the
month.
§ 5.1.3 Provided that an Application for Payment is received by the Construction Manager not later than the 25th day
of a month, the Owner shall make payment of the certified amount in the Application for Payment to the Contractor
not later than the 30th day of the following month. If an Application for Payment is received by the Construction
Manager after the application date fixed above, payment shall be made by the Owner not later than sixty ( 60 ) days
after the Construction Manager receives the Application for Payment.
(Federal, state or local lmvs may require payment within a certain period of time.)
§ 5.1.4 Progress Payments Where the Contract Sum is Based on a Stipulated Sum
§ 5.1.4.1 Each Application for Payment shall be based on the most recent schedule of values submitted by the
Contractor in accordance with the Contract Documents. The schedule of values shall allocate the entire Contract Sum
among the various portions of the Work and be prepared in such form and supported by such data to substantiate its
accuracy as the Construction Manager and Architect may require. This schedule, unless objected to by the
Construction Manager or Architect, shall be used as a basis for reviewing the Contractor's Applications for Payment.
§ 5.1.4.2 Applications for Payment shall show the percentage of completion of each portion of the Work as of the end
of the period covered by the Application for Payment.
§ 5.1.4.3 Subject to the provisions of the Contract Documents, the amount of each progress payment shal I be computed
as follows:
.1 Take that portion of the Contract Sum properly allocable to completed Work as determined by
multiplying the percentage completion of each portion of the Work by the share of the total Contract
Sum allocated to that portion of the Work in the schedule of values, less retainage of five percent ( 5%).
Pending final determination of cost to the Owner of changes in the Work, amounts not in dispute may
be included as provided in Section 7.3.9 of the General Conditions;
.2 Add that portion of the Contract Sum properly allocable to materials and equipment delivered and
suitably stored at the site for subsequent incorporation in the completed construction (or, if approved in
advance by the Owner, suitably stored off the site at a location agreed upon in writing), less retainage of
five percent ( 5 %);
.3 Subtract the aggregate of previous payments made by the Owner; and

EXHIBIT "'I"
INSURANCE REQUIREMENTS FOR WORKING WITH
BENITON CONSTRUCTION COMPANY
& CITY OF MERIDIAN
Contractors and Subcontractors shall provide evidence that the following minimum coverage is
provided.
Commercial General Liability (ISO Form CG0001 (10/01) or Equivalent)
• $2,000,000 General Aggregate
• $2,000,000 Products/Completed Operations Aggregate
• $1,000,000 Each Occurrence
• $1,000,000 Personal Injury and Advertising Injury
• $ 100,000 Fire Damage Liability
• $ 5,000 Medical Expenses — Each Person
o Limits must be on a "Per Project Aggregate".
o City of Meridian and Beniton Construction Company must be listed as additional insured
(ISO Form CG2010 (11/85), or CG2010 (10/01) and CG2037 (10/01), or Equivalent). A copy of
the endorsement adding Beniton Construction Company shall be included with the certificate of
insurance.
o Completed operations coverage will remain in effect for 2 years after project completion.
Business Automobile Liability
• $1,000,000 Each Occurrence
Worker's Compensation and Emplovers Liabilitv Insurance
• Statutory Limits
• Employers Liability
o $1,000,000 Each Accident
o $1,000,000 Policy Limits
o $1,000,000 Each Employee
Excess Liability
• $1,000,000
For Architects, Engineers, Surveyors, & Testing Firms:
Professional Liability (Errors and Omissions) — Continued for Two (2) Years After Proiect
Completion
• $1,000,000 per claim and $2,000,000 aggregate for annual claims made coverage OR
• $1,000,000 project coverage
➢ Certificate of Insurance must be project specific.
➢ Please provide written documentation in regards to your insurance contract(s) cancellation
terms.
➢ Insurance is to be Primary & Non -Contributory to any liability insurance carried by Beniton
Construction Co., Inc. and City of Meridian.
➢ Waiver of Subrogation applies in favor of Beniton Construction Co., Inc. and City of Meridian.
